A cordless trimmer is the perfect enemy for the unwanted grass and weeds in your garden. When you want to get rid of those unwanted grass and weeds, the cordless trimmers comes really handy, and also they are available in a variety of models and price range. On an average, the cordless trimmers are available in a price range o $50 to $100 and with the ever increasing popularity, are sprouting up faster than the weeds and grass they're designed to trim. The cordless trimmers are also getting more efficient every year. The credit goes to the technology that is advancing to the point that gas-powered or corded trimmers are not the only options available if you're looking for a trimmer that will do a great job on your lawn. They are been fast replaced by a variety of cordless trimmers.

Today, the cordless units are now high-powered enough to get the job done, and their portability and mess-free operation is unmatched. But with all the offered choices and differing levels of performance out there, choosing a cordless trimmer that will fit your particular application needs can be a real tricky task. Usually it is the more feature-packed models have a higher price tag, but on the other hand, a higher price doesn't always mean a trimmer is the best choice for you. Depending on how much trimming you need to do, a less expensive model might make more sense.
